The nightly fleet fuel-usage report aggregates telematics pings into per-vehicle consumption summaries. Reviewer notes: the job is idempotent per reporting date; reruns overwrite, never append. If totals look inflated, check for duplicate ping ingestion before touching aggregation logic. Vehicles with fewer than six pings per day are excluded and logged. Output lands in the warehouse an hour before the dispatch team's morning pull, so timing changes need their sign-off. The job runs with the following settings.

settings of bajof-yagag:
[quenael]
port = 5672
region = west-2
host = quenael.qirvanworks.corp
timeout_ms = 1500
retries = 2

### Step 4: Validate Export Memory Behavior (Ledgerwell v3 Migration)

The legacy spreadsheet exporter buffered entire result sets in memory, which allowed a single large export to exhaust the worker and, under specific conditions, expose heap contents in crash dumps. Version 3 streams rows in fixed-size batches with a hard cap enforced server-side. As part of your review, confirm the cap cannot be overridden via request parameters, then run the provided validation suite against the staging replica, connecting with the string below.

replica DSN, bagaf-bagep: mssql://praion_svc:7RJjXrE@db-3c46.halixcorp.internal:5432/zorix

[ ] Ceremony step 4: lock bulk edits. Freeze the Quillgate admin table before key generation — bulk edits mid-ceremony invalidated last run. Toggle the edit lock, confirm zero pending batch jobs, screenshot the state. Any row change during the window means full restart. After the lock is verified, retrieve the ceremony shard using the recovery passphrase below.

vault phrase of hahag-bagef = quenael-frador